WebSep 6, 2001 · Newspeak is "politically correct" speech taken to it's maximum extent. Newspeak is based on standard English, but all words describing "unorthodox" political ideas have been removed. In addition, there was an attempt to remove the overall number of words in general, to limit the range of ideas that could be expressed. WebNewspeak is a controlled, simplified version of English. It removes “subversive” concepts from the language that the Party wants its citizens to avoid. These include expressions of …
